Together with the other agricultural products, Georgian citruses have also returned to the Russian market. The Georgian citruses will be sorted and packed according to world standards. Since Russia’s ban on Georgian agricultural products, Georgia has faced problems with the citrus harvest as before this embargo Georgia used to export a large amount of its citrus harvest to Russia. Thus, Georgia had to look for the new markets. It increased its export to Ukraine, Armenia and Azerbaijan. As the agricultural experts suggest, the country can satisfy some demand of Russia together with those above mentioned countries with its citruses.
